UML类图中的六种关系及实例
前言:
设计模式是一种对于面向对象语言(C#,C++,Java)的高级应用。其思维体现出的是真正的代码设计。每一种模式都堪称巧妙!但基于各种设计模式,这里少不了基本的类图设计,本文简要列出6种关系,及相关的例子由一张图展示。
·类继承(Generalization)
·接口实现(Interface)
·关联关系(Associatin)
·依赖关系(Dependency)
·组合关系(Component)
·聚合关系(Aggregation)
(近期时间太紧,后续补上代码解析!)
-------- 以上内容纯属个人学习总结,不代表任何团体或单位。若有理解不到之处请见谅!---------